Beaumont, Mercer Island, WA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Beaumont?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Beaumont Studio Apartments | $2,314 | $1,646 | $4,437 |
| Beaumont 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,071 | $1,749 | $7,670 |
| Beaumont 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,168 | $1,950 | $10,000+ |
| Beaumont 3 Bedroom Apartments | $6,693 | $2,869 | $10,000+ |
| Beaumont 4 Bedroom Apartments | $6,812 | $4,148 | $9,476 |
How much does it cost to rent a home in Beaumont?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2 Bedroom Homes | $3,089 | $2,245 | $4,200 |
| 3 Bedroom Homes | $10,496 | $3,990 | $10,000+ |
| 6 Bedroom Homes | $6,495 | $6,495 | $6,495 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Beaumont
What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in the Beaumont area of Mercer Island, WA?
As of today, July 30, 2026, there are currently 190 available Beaumont apartments priced from $1,646 to $27,770, with an average monthly rent of $3,218.
How much are Studio apartments in Beaumont?
There are currently 69 Studio Apartments in Beaumont with rent ranges from $1,646 to $4,437 with an average price of $2,314.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Beaumont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Beaumont ranges from $1,749 to $7,670 with an average monthly rent of $3,071.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Beaumont c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Beaumont range from $1,950 to $13,000.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$4,168.
